Jamaica & Couples Swept Away vacation 12/27/2006-1/3/2007

 

Wednesday, December 27th:

White stretch limo picked us up at 3:30 am, great way to start our vacation.  Comfortable ride to airport flew Air Jamaica flight 70, Champagne and breakfast flight.  The flight took just under 4 hrs.  Left Chicago and arrived in Montego Bay on time.

 

Arrived in Jamaica, went through immigration & customs, easy process and then on to the Couples lounge.  It was full, we were offered drinks.  Met Dr_Bird, Rastagirl and Ralf from the message board.  Waited for approx. 15 minutes and then hopped on a bus to Negril.  John was our driver and we had a nice ride considering we were riding on the wrong side of the road.  Stopped on the way and had our first taste of jerk chicken and jerk pork yum-o!  Saw locals in town, homes of various sizes, a little Jamaican boy waved at me and I saw my dream car, a Cadillac Escalade along the way.

 

Arrived at Couples Swept Away in Negril around 2:15 PM, got checked in, handed cool washcloths and offered a glass of champagne.  Check in process went very smooth, given keys to our room and our bags soon followed within 5 minutes.  Spent time unpacking, as we didn’t want to live out of our suitcases for a whole week.

 

Got room that I had requested through our travel agent (heard great things about this room on the message board).  Atrium room #1117 was more wonderful than we ever imagined.  Beautiful porch/patio area with hammock and built in couch area, first floor, loved the fact we could walk right out the back door and be on our way.  The bed is large, a bit too firm for my taste but Kev liked it.  Good size bathroom, large shower, very tiny bugs around sink area, walls, and floor and red ants on patio.  Hey it’s the tropics, what do you expect?  Partial view of the sea and love the sound of the waves crashing, we could hear it from our patio.  Shelved closet space-pretty good size, safe, iron, ironing board, extra pillows and a large umbrella inside.

 

Walked around a bit, went to Seagrapes/veggie bar and had sweet potato chips with 2 types of dips and a smoothie-the smoothie was not very tasty.  Service here could’ve been more attentive and helpful.  This was our first stop so we didn’t let that first experience sway us either way.

 

Went to the resort orientation at 5 PM.  Andre “Chubby”, the Entertainment Coordinator, was an excellent guide, fun, very knowledgeable and informative.  We would highly recommend this to all first-timers for sure.  Had a blast learning about all the resort had to offer, even after over a year spent on the Couples message board, I still learned things I had not read about before.

 

Ate at Cabana Grill, it was fantastic!  I had the snapper sandwich and Kev had the jerk chicken sandwich.  We shared the appetizer for two (various foods like calamari, spring rolls, conch fritters (yum-o), etc).  Patricia was very nice and helpful.

 

Took a stroll around the resort, checked out the Internet café, the Internet was down but we found a great drink machine where we got awesome cappuccinos, mochas, lattes and espresso.

 

Made Thursday reservations for Patios with Tecita at the concierge’s desk, she was very nice and helpful.  Saw couples having dinner on the beach and got very excited about ours booked for Sat., the night of our vow renewal.  Also saw the wedding arch and gazebo.  Both were very pretty locations.

 

Walked on the beach!  Definitely in awe of the entire resort at this point.  Came back to room to find Gladys doing the nightly turndown, what a treat.  She folded back the bed covers, closed all the shutters and left daily thoughts cards.  She was very nice.  Tree frogs sang us to sleep, not a disturbance at all but actually quite calming.
